Viscosity Compatibility

Choosing the right HVLP paint sprayer means making sure it can handle the viscosity of your materials. I look for sprayers that can manage paint viscosities up to 100-DINs or higher, especially when working with thick materials like latex, urethanes, or varnishes. Thinner paints, like sealers or chalk paints, usually require less thinning, making them easier to spray without clogging. I always measure viscosity with a cup or gauge to guarantee top-notch atomization and spray consistency. Using paint that’s too thick can cause clogs, uneven coverage, or even damage the sprayer. To prevent this, I thin the paint with water, solvent, or additives as needed. Proper viscosity management is key to achieving a smooth, even finish and prolonging my sprayer’s lifespan.

Nozzle Options Variety

Ever wondered how different nozzle sizes can impact your painting projects? The variety of nozzle options, typically from 1.0mm to 3.0mm, lets you control spray patterns and paint flow precisely. This flexibility means you can switch between fine detail work and broad coverage, making your sprayer more versatile. Nozzles made from durable materials like brass or copper tend to last longer, provide consistent spray patterns, and are easier to clean than plastic ones. Having multiple nozzles also helps you adjust paint viscosity, reducing overspray and improving atomization for different materials. Plus, selecting the right nozzle size often enables different spray patterns—horizontal, vertical, or circular—adding to application accuracy and overall finish quality.

Price and Budget

How much should I expect to spend on an HVLP paint sprayer for home projects? Prices typically range from $50 to $300, depending on features and power. If you’re on a tight budget, models under $100 are available, but they usually lack adjustable settings and have smaller capacities—great for small projects or occasional use. Mid-range sprayers between $100 and $200 often include multiple nozzles, adjustable flow control, and better build quality, making them versatile for various DIY tasks. Premium models over $200 offer professional-grade performance, larger tanks, and advanced features, ideal for frequent or detailed work. Setting a clear budget helps you narrow your options, ensuring you get a sprayer that suits your needs without overspending on unnecessary features.

Maintenance Requirements

Maintaining an HVLP paint sprayer for home use requires regular cleaning and inspection to keep it functioning at its best. I always clean nozzles, filters, and paint passages thoroughly after each project to prevent clogs and guarantee consistent spray quality. Disassembling and rinsing components prolongs the sprayer’s lifespan and keeps performance ideal. Using the right cleaning tools, like brushes and needles, helps remove residual paint and avoids buildup that can distort spray patterns. It’s also important to maintain proper paint viscosity and filter paints beforehand to reduce clogs and extend cleaning intervals. Following the manufacturer’s maintenance routines—checking seals and replacing worn parts—ensures reliable operation and minimizes downtime. Regular upkeep is key to getting the best results from my HVLP sprayer.

Can HVLP Sprayers Handle Thick or Oil-Based Paints?

HVLH paint sprayers are great for many projects, but handling thick or oil-based paints can be tricky. I’ve found that most HVLP sprayers work best with thinner paints, so you might need to dilute thicker or oil-based paints first. Some high-end models are designed to handle them better, but I recommend checking the manufacturer’s specs and using the right thinning agents to get smooth, even results.
